Life on Mars: Water Ice Confirmed by NASA

Yes as per the report from NASA they are now confirming that the white as appear in following image is indeed water ace. Pheonix Lander is likely to unearth some more such discoveries in near future.

mars image 

This is remarkable as it suggest the possibility of biological life at some point of time at Mars. Manisha informs the Hindi Blogworld referring to the news item from NASA.

Incredible isn't it. Google dedicate a doodle as shown above.

